<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">As I said in my earlier e-mail, when the source protection planning process was launched in Ontario, work was done to formalize the watershed boundaries. This
 was done to sort out some anomalies that had been identified in watershed boundaries in several places in Ontario. It involved provincial government and conservation authority staff.</span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><i><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">  </span></i></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">This was done  under the “Ontario Regulation 284/07 – Source Protection Areas and Regions” which you can see here:
<a rel="nofollow" target="_blank" href="http://www.search.e-laws.gov.on.ca/en/isysquery/3e40cbb5-6d7e-40cf-a8b0-96ecd0a40f26/5/doc/?search=browseStatutes&context=#hit1">
http://www.search.e-laws.gov.on.ca/en/isysquery/3e40cbb5-6d7e-40cf-a8b0-96ecd0a40f26/5/doc/?search=browseStatutes&context=#hit1</a>
</span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">  </span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">(Note: Under the Clean Water Act, a Conservation Authority’s area of jurisdiction is known as a “source protection area.”)</span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">  </span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">The regulation says:</span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;">(2) The boundaries of each source protection area established under section 4 of the Act are altered to the boundaries described for the area on a CD-ROM disk labelled "Source Protection Area Boundaries V
 2.0" and dated November 25, 2009 that is kept in the office of the Director of the Ministry's Source Protection Programs Branch. O. Reg. 285/10, s. 1 (1).</span><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;"></span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al" style=""><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">Version 1.0 of the map was dated May 15, 2007. A new map (V 2.0) was produced in 2009 to reflect
 updates relating to conservation authorities in the Trenton area and the regulation was amended in 2010. Our boundary was not affected by amendment.</span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762MsoNormal" style=""><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">The boundary identified in Reg. 284 is the one we use for all our business and is the one shown on
 the map attached to our submission to the MNR on the Highland Quarry application.</span></p>

<p class="yiv1961477762msonorm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">Watershed boundaries were adjusted a few years ago as part of the source protection planning process. It is possible that Stantec used an older watershed
 boundary map but you would have to ask them that question.</span><span style="font-size:10.0pt;"></span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762msonorm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">In any event, the small area that has attracted your interest may have been a pocket which did not drain to either the Nottawasaga or the Grand systems.
 In pre-settlement, pre-farming days it may have been a wetland with no surface water outlet.</span><span style="font-size:10.0pt;"></span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762msonorm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">It’s up to you to decide which map you want to accept.</span><span style="font-size:10.0pt;"></span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762msonorm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">However, as to your larger point, we are, of course, aware that surface and groundwater flows can, and often are, different.</span><span style="font-size:10.0pt;"></span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762msonorm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">We have said consistently that we are indeed concerned about potential impacts from the Highland Quarry on groundwater in the Grand River watershed
 particularly in the area near the site.</span><span style="font-size:10.0pt;"></span></p> 
<p class="yiv1961477762msonormal"><span style="font-size:11.0pt;color:#1F497D;">We have also said that we do not yet have enough information from Highland to determine exactly what that impact will be under different scenarios
 (e.g. pumping, no pumping, etc.).</span><span style="font-size:10.0pt;"></span></p>
